Dare I even say the W word?

5/20/2013

0 Comments

 
Posted 9/18/2012 10:49pm by Jeannine Anderson
These lingering Summer days are gently easing us into Fall and beyond.  It’s hard to think about the shorter, darker days of Winter, but let me carry you there for just a moment to remind you that it’s time to consider signing up for the Winter Box Subscription.  Once a month we’ll do our best to pack up some sunshine and sweet breezes to send you home with.  From winter storage fruits, veggies and nuts ripened in our own Washington sunshine to California citrus and tender veggies to other exotic treats from the tropics around this beautiful globe, you’ll get a bright taste of sunshine sweetness blended with the hearty goodness of Fall and Winter coziness; all a tasty reminder of the long, warm days of Summers to come.  To top it all off, you’ll get a selection of food items including baked goods and cheeses from local producers.  It’s a food present you give yourself to put an extra bright spot into each month from November to March. 

Registration for the Winter Box Subscription closes on October 21, 2012.  Participation is limited and provided on a first come first served basis.
